What search field?

I can only assume that you're talking about Safari, and not spotlight, Mail, the Finder, iPhoto, iTunes, or any of the thousands of other apps that include a search field?

Generally, the toolbar is configured from the View menu. Select that command. Drag whatever elements you wish to have on the toolbar directly to where you want them.

This should work in any application with a window toolbar.
